Output c28d3fb5374e630cc0482312d96889c584c7fedd557b59b2d0a55be7dcd8adfd:0

value
77256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ea0a53d3e09feabb142f4ece398469dfeb9ef40 OP_EQUAL
address
3HcMwmKL9ULpdtfnMfvY9HXQZMBEMhtdF1
transaction
c28d3fb5374e630cc0482312d96889c584c7fedd557b59b2d0a55be7dcd8adfd
confirmations
428154
spent
true